Taken from 5 Ingredients, 10 Minutes by Jules Clancy (Penguin, £14.99)
Method
Place tomatoes, lentils, beans and chilli in a large saucepan
Simmer over a medium-high heat for about 5 minutes or until the sauce has thickened slightly
Stir shallots or onions, leaving a few to sprinkle on the top
Taste and season, adding a little more chilli if it needs it
Ingredients
- 2x400g tinned tomatoes
- 400g tinned lentils, drained
- 400g tinned red kidney beans, drained
- 1-2tsps chilli powder
- 3tbsps fried onions or shallots, finely sliced
